本文将介绍如何利用九台H5小程序搭建快速高效的微信小程序。文章将分为五个大段落,分别从九台H5小程序的基本概念、开发流程、模板使用和调试方法等方面,详细介绍如何利用九台H5小程序进行微信小程序的开发和优化。本文适用于有一定前端基础的开发者。
1. 九台H5小程序的基本概念
九台H5小程序是一种运行在微信小程序平台上的应用程序,具有轻量级、跨平台、高性能等特点。使用九台H5小程序可以快速构建微信小程序并获得更好的用户体验。在开始开发之前,需要先理解一些基本概念。
首先,需要了解九台H5小程序的结构和框架。九台H5小程序采用组件化开发思想,将功能和页面进行分离,使用组件方式拼装页面。组件分为原生组件和自定义组件,原生组件由微信小程序提供,自定义组件可以根据开发需求编写。
其次,需要掌握九台H5小程序的生命周期和事件机制。九台H5小程序的生命周期包括App生命周期、Page生命周期和Component生命周期。开发者可以利用生命周期回调函数控制组件的渲染、更新和销毁等行为。同时,九台H5小程序提供了一系列的事件机制,开发者可以根据需求进行事件监听和触发。
最后,需要了解九台H5小程序的数据绑定和通讯模式。九台H5小程序采用MVVM模式进行开发,实现数据绑定和视图更新的自动化。在通讯方面,九台H5小程序支持信道通信、WebSocket通信和HTTP通信等多种通讯方式,开发者可以根据需求选择适合的通讯模式。
2. 九台H5小程序的开发流程
九台H5小程序的开发流程包括环境搭建、代码编写、预览调试和发布上线等步骤。在进行九台H5小程序开发前,需要安装微信开发者工具,并按照官方文档的要求注册微信小程序开发者账号,获取开发者ID和密钥等信息。
随后,开发者需要进行项目初始化,创建项目文件夹、配置工程文件和安装必要的依赖包等操作。然后,可以创建微信小程序页面和组件,利用九台H5小程序提供的模板和工具进行组件的编辑和调试。
在进行代码编写时,需要遵循九台H5小程序的开发规范和最佳实践,实现代码的可读性和可维护性。同时,需要使用九台H5小程序提供的调试工具,在开发过程中进行实时的代码调试、布局调整和页面优化等操作。
最后,完成代码编写和调试后,可以使用微信开发者工具进行预览和测试。在预览时,需要注意微信小程序的兼容性和细节问题,并及时对问题进行修复和调整。最后,完成调试和测试后,可以进行微信小程序的发布和上线,提供更好的用户体验和使用效果。
3. 九台H5小程序的模板使用
九台H5小程序提供了一系列的模板和样式,可以帮助开发者快速搭建微信小程序页面和组件。在使用九台H5小程序的模板时,需要注意以下几点:
首先,需要选择适合自己的模板和样式,根据实际需要进行修改和定制。九台H5小程序提供了多种模板和风格,包括列表、表单、导航等,开发者可以根据需求选择适合自己的样式和组件。
其次,需要遵循九台H5小程序的样式规范,保持样式的一致性和可读性。在进行样式布局时,需要使用flexbox布局模式,并遵循九台H5小程序的命名规范和样式规范。
最后,需要进行样式的优化和调整,提高页面的加载速度和用户体验。在进行样式优化时,需要尽量减少代码量和冗余,使用合适的图片压缩和处理工具,提高图片的显示效果和加载速度。
4. 九台H5小程序的调试方法
九台H5小程序的调试方法包括单元测试、端到端测试和实时调试等方式。在进行九台H5小程序的调试时,需要注意以下几点:
首先,需要进行单元测试和端到端测试,保证代码的稳定性和可靠性。单元测试可以检测函数和组件的行为是否正确,端到端测试可以模拟真实用户的操作行为和使用体验。
其次,需要进行实时调试和页面布局调整,及时发现和解决问题。九台H5小程序提供了实时预览和调试工具,可以在代码编辑和修改过程中实时更新和预览页面,调整布局和样式。
最后,需要进行性能测试和优化,提高页面的加载速度和响应速度。在进行性能测试时,需要使用九台H5小程序提供的性能测试工具和调试器,优化代码和样式,提高页面的渲染速度和用户体验。
5. 九台H5小程序的优化策略
九台H5小程序的优化策略主要包括性能优化、代码优化和网络优化等方面。在进行九台H5小程序的优化时,需要注意以下几点:
首先,需要提高页面的渲染速度和响应速度。在进行页面渲染时,需要尽量减少DOM操作和网络请求,使用九台H5小程序提供的数据绑定和虚拟DOM优化技术,提高页面渲染和更新的速度。
其次,需要优化代码和样式结构,提高代码的可读性和可维护性。在进行代码编写时,需要遵循九台H5小程序的规范和最佳实践,尽量减少冗余代码和复杂结构。
最后,需要进行网络优化,提高网络请求的速度和稳定性。在进行网络请求时,需要选择合适的通讯方式和传输协议,尽量减少数据传输量和请求次数,提高数据传输和响应的速度和质量。
通过以上五大段落的详细介绍,我们可以看到利用九台H5小程序搭建快速高效的微信小程序并进行优化的流程。掌握九台H5小程序开发技巧和优化策略,可以帮助开发者实现更好更优的微信小程序。总的来说,九台H5小程序作为微信小程序的一种开发框架,其轻量化、跨平台、高性能的特点和丰富的组件库,使开发者能够更加高效快速地开发自己的微信小程序。
微信小程序拥有着越来越高的用户数量和使用频率,对于企业和个人来说,开发一个高效快捷的小程序已经成为一项重要的任务。而九台H5小程序作为一款轻量级、快速开发的工具,相信可以帮助到更多开发者。本文将介绍如何利用九台H5小程序来搭建快速高效的微信小程序,并提供一些实用的开发技巧。
1. 开发必备:九台H5小程序介绍
九台H5小程序是由九台科技推出的一款基于 Vue.js 和 uni-app 的开发工具,可以快速构建小程序和 H5 网站。使用九台H5小程序需要具备 Vue.js 的基础开发知识,并且熟悉 uni-app 的组件和 API。九台H5小程序的主要特点包括:
a. 模板简单:九台H5小程序提供了多种小程序模板,包括官方模板和自定义模板,使用起来非常简单快捷。
b. 组件丰富:九台H5小程序内置了许多常用的 UI 组件,如按钮、表单、列表等,可以帮助开发者快速构建高质量的小程序。
c. 效率高:九台H5小程序使用了自动化构建工具,可以快速打包小程序和 H5 网站,并且有效率地进行代码的压缩和优化。
2. 构建小程序:实践一:创建一个基本的小程序
使用九台H5小程序开发小程序,步骤包括创建项目、配置小程序、编写代码和测试调试。创建一个基本的小程序,需要按照以下步骤进行:
a. 安装九台H5小程序工具,创建一个空的项目并命名。
b. 在 app.json 文件中,配置小程序的基本信息,包括页面路径、窗口背景色、底部 tab 等。
c. 在 pages 目录中,创建一个 index.vue 文件,并编写基本的页面元素,如标题、文字、图片等。
d. 在 main.js 文件中,引入 uni-app 的全局 Vue 对象,并挂载到 app 上。
e. 使用九台H5小程序提供的命令行工具,打包小程序并上传到微信开发平台。
3. 开发经验:实践二:优化小程序性能
为了提升小程序的用户体验和效率,可以使用九台H5小程序提供的一些优化技巧,包括: